The Cedars at Brydon Bay brings a new run of detached single-family homes to Gravenhurst, the gateway to Muskoka. Built by LIV Communities, the community sits at Wellington Street and Evans Avenue East and offers three- and four-bedroom designs between 1,649 and 2,876 square feet.
With pricing from $649,990 and estimated completion in 2025, it's aimed at buyers who want the space of a detached home in one of Ontario's best-known cottage-country towns.

Gravenhurst anchors the southern edge of Muskoka, so daily needs and weekend pursuits are close at hand within the town. The community sits near Wellington Street and Evans Avenue East, within reach of Gravenhurst's downtown shops, services, and waterfront on Lake Muskoka. As a four-season destination, the area is known for its lakes, trails, and outdoor recreation, giving residents a mix of small-town convenience and cottage-country lifestyle.
Gravenhurst is served by Highway 11, the main north–south route through Muskoka that connects the town south toward Barrie and the Greater Toronto Area and north into the rest of cottage country. Local roads link the community to downtown Gravenhurst and its waterfront, and a personal vehicle is the primary way to get around this part of Ontario.

Buying pre-construction begins with registering for first access, which lets you receive floor plans, pricing, and release details before homes are widely available. Buying early in a release can matter because pricing and the most popular lots and designs can move as phases sell.
For new homes, deposits are typically paid in stages over time rather than all at once, with the schedule set out in your purchase agreement. Detached homes are usually delivered at a single closing, when the home is complete and title transfers to you.
Ontario's 10-day cooling-off period under the Condominium Act applies to new condominiums and does not apply to freehold single-family homes like these. It's wise to review your agreement carefully with a lawyer before signing. This is general information, not financial or legal advice; specific terms are confirmed by the builder.
